Web1 jul. 2024 · The common measures of location are quartiles and percentiles. Quartiles are special percentiles. The first quartile, Q 1, is the same as the 25 th percentile, and the third quartile, Q 3, is the same as the 75 th percentile. Web25 okt. 2024 · In geography, location or place are used to denote a region (point, line, or area) on Earth’s surface or elsewhere.
